This fall, a new bar will debut on West 26th Street. The “fine spirits parlor” will focus on “Whiskey and classic cocktails” as described by its website. Sound familiar? Well, maybe it does because the Flatiron Lounge has been slinging some of the city’s best cocktails a few blocks down in Chelsea for nearly a decade.
This is a tricky one – naming a joint after a neighborhood should be fair game, since no one can really lay claim to a moniker containing “Chelsea” or “Flatiron.” But, the Flatiron Lounge is so iconic in NYC spirits circles that it’s easy to see how people may get confused.
We’ll save final judgment until the new joint opens – should be in a few weeks at 37 West 26th Street.
